On Tue, Feb 16, 2021 at 01:32:35PM +0100, Marc Kleine-Budde wrote:
If the number of blank frames equals the number of missing frames, then
have a look where the message RAM is initialized:
This is the case, but it occurred over a matter of seconds (the frames
were only being sent about twice a second). I've finally got some time
to investigate, so I'll try to find out what's going on.
    https://elixir.bootlin.com/linux/latest/source/drivers/net/can/m_can/tcan4x5x.c#L335

Oh! This doesn't look right :(

I think it's a bad idea to first bring the chip into normal mode and
then initialize the RAM.
I'm unsure whether this caused it, but needless to say, this is bad in
any case!
